About Hsin‐Han Chen

Hsin‐Han Chen is a scholar working on Surgery, Rheumatology, Epidemiology, Endocrinology, Diabetes and Metabolism and Molecular Biology, having authored 28 papers that have together received 462 indexed citations. Recurring topics across this work include Reconstructive Surgery and Microvascular Techniques (4 papers), Urologic and reproductive health conditions (2 papers), Conducting polymers and applications (2 papers), Toxin Mechanisms and Immunotoxins (2 papers), Rheumatoid Arthritis Research and Therapies (2 papers), Medicinal Plant Studies (2 papers), Analytical Chemistry and Sensors (2 papers) and Sarcoma Diagnosis and Treatment (1 paper). The work is most often cited by research in Rehabilitation (67 citations), Occupational Therapy (20 citations), Genetics (45 citations), Dermatology (34 citations) and Endocrinology, Diabetes and Metabolism (60 citations). Hsin‐Han Chen has collaborated with scholars based in Taiwan, United States and China. Frequent co-authors include Hui‐Jye Chen, Chung-Ming Lin, Sophia Chia‐Ning Chang, Hung‐Chi Chen, Jim Jinn‐Chyuan Sheu, Hui‐Chung Wu, Hsiu‐Ying Huang, Jui‐Ming Yeh, Tsao‐Cheng Huang and Lu‐Chen Yeh. Their work appears in journals such as International Journal of Molecular Sciences, Annals of Plastic Surgery, Scientific Reports, Polymer and International Journal of Environmental Research and Public Health.
